Ability to turn off the station stream
Currently turning off Auto DJ does not actually stop the stream. If a station is silent and a listener tunes in they will still consume TLH mins.
Broadcasters have asked for the ability to "reset" their account's stream, kicking all listeners & allowing immediate enforcement of IP bans
